Teardown is a singleplayer first-person simulation game.
Key points
- Users can create mods using MagicaVoxel, devs have an official guide here
- Performance on AMD GPUs has been improved as of the 0.5.5 update, bringing them more in line with equivalent NVIDIA GPUs.

Game data
Configuration file(s) location
System | Location |
---|---|
Windows | %USERPROFILE%\Documents\Teardown\options.xml %LOCALAPPDATA%\Teardown\options.xml |
Steam Play (Linux) | <SteamLibrary-folder>/steamapps/compatdata/1167630/pfx/[Note 1] |
Save game data location
System | Location |
---|---|
Windows | %USERPROFILE%\Documents\Teardown\ %LOCALAPPDATA%\Teardown\ |
Steam Play (Linux) | <SteamLibrary-folder>/steamapps/compatdata/1167630/pfx/[Note 1] |

Video
Graphics feature | State | Notes | |
---|---|---|---|
Widescreen resolution | |||
Multi-monitor | |||
Ultra-widescreen | May require manual editing of config file to support higher fov | ||
4K Ultra HD | |||
Field of view (FOV) | 60-120 (higher supported if edited in config file) | ||
Windowed | |||
Borderless fullscreen windowed | If using nvsurround may be fixed to nvsurround resolution | ||
Anisotropic filtering (AF) | |||
Anti-aliasing (AA) | TAA | ||
Vertical sync (Vsync) | |||
60 FPS and 120+ FPS | Physics locked to 60hz | ||
High dynamic range display (HDR) | See the glossary page for potential alternatives. | ||
Ray tracing (RT) | Makes extensive use of ray-traced rendering. Does not require a DXR-capable GPU (e.g. NVIDIA RTX series, AMD RX 6000 series). |

System requirements
Windows | ||
---|---|---|
Minimum | Recommended | |
Operating system (OS) | 10 | |
Processor (CPU) | Quad Core CPU | Intel Core i7 or better |
System memory (RAM) | 4 GB | |
Hard disk drive (HDD) | 1 GB | |
Video card (GPU) | Nvidia GeForce GTX 1060 or better | Nvidia GeForce GTX 1080 or better |
- A 64-bit operating system is required.
